March 28, 1987 – The Merchandise Stop Port of Entry Opens in Epcot
“Before or after your trip around World Showcase, stop by for Disney-themed apparel, jewelry and other souvenirs.”
On March 28, 1987, the merchandise store Port of Entry opened in Walt Disney World’s Epcot park. Located at the opening of the World Showcase, the shop provides merchandise from all the countries represented in the area, along with specialty merchandise from other countries, and limited edition items from Epcot’s special events, such as the Food and Wine Festival.
